Understanding Inverter Voltage Output Failures
If your inverter does not produce voltage normally, it could disrupt your entire energy system. Inverters are critical for converting DC power to AC in solar setups, industrial applications, and residential backups. Let's explore common causes, fixes, and how to prevent future issues.
Common Reasons for Voltage Failure
- Faulty Wiring: Loose connections or corroded cables often cause voltage drops.
- Overloaded Circuits: Exceeding the inverter's capacity triggers safety shutdowns.
- Battery Degradation: Aging batteries struggle to supply stable DC input.
- Software Glitches: Firmware bugs may halt voltage output without warning.

Step-by-Step Troubleshooting Process
Follow this structured approach if your inverter voltage output falters:
- Check LED indicators for error codes
- Measure DC input voltage with a multimeter
- Inspect cables for wear or corrosion
- Test with a backup battery (if available)

FAQ: Inverter Voltage Problems
- Q: Can weather affect inverter voltage?A: Extreme temperatures may cause temporary output fluctuations.
- Q: How often should I inspect my inverter?A: Schedule bi-annual checks for optimal performance.
